WebOct 24, 2024 · So here's the deal: Spook comes from the Dutch word for apparition, or specter. The noun was first used in English around the turn of the nineteenth century. WebIf you watch the original Back to the Future film from 1985 the word "spook" is used in context as a racial slur in 1955.
